Source code for gmso.formats.gro

"""Read and write Gromos87 (.GRO) file format."""

import datetime
import logging
from pathlib import Path
from typing import Union

import numpy as np
import unyt as u
from unyt.array import allclose_units

import gmso
from gmso.core.atom import Atom
from gmso.core.box import Box
from gmso.core.topology import Topology
from gmso.formats.formats_registry import loads_as, saves_as

logger = logging.getLogger(__name__)


[docs] @loads_as(".gro") def read_gro(filename: Union[str, Path]) -> Topology: """Read a Gromos87 (GRO) file and return a :class:`~gmso.Topology`. The GRO format is a plain-text structure file used by the GROMACS simulation engine. It encodes simulation-box parameters, atom count, residue/atom names, positions, and (optionally) velocities. Parameters ---------- filename : str or pathlib.Path Path to the ``.gro`` file to read. Returns ------- gmso.Topology Topology containing the sites and box parsed from *filename*. Notes ----- * GRO files do not specify bonds; the returned topology will have no connections. * Velocities are detected but not parsed. * Only single-frame GRO files are supported. * Residue/resid information is mapped to ``site.molecule`` and ``site.residue`` but the original resid integers are rebased to 0-indexed integers. """ top = Topology() with open(filename, "r") as gro_file: top.name = str(gro_file.readline().strip()) n_atoms = int(gro_file.readline()) coords = u.nm * np.zeros(shape=(n_atoms, 3)) for row, _ in enumerate(coords): line = gro_file.readline() if not line: msg = ( "Incorrect number of lines in .gro file. Based on the " "number in the second line of the file, {} rows of" "atoms were expected, but at least one fewer was found." ) raise ValueError(msg.format(n_atoms)) res_id = int(line[:5].strip()) - 1 # reformat from 1 to 0 index in gmso res_name = line[5:10].strip() atom_name = line[10:15].strip() positions = line[20:].split() coords[row] = u.nm * np.array( [ float(positions[0]), float(positions[1]), float(positions[2]), ] ) site = Atom(name=atom_name, position=coords[row]) site.molecule = (res_name, res_id) site.residue = (res_name, res_id) top.add_site(site, update_types=False) if len(positions) == 6: logger.info("Velocity information presents but will not be parsed.") top.update_topology() # Box information line = gro_file.readline().split() top.box = Box(u.nm * np.array([float(val) for val in line[:3]])) # Verify we have read the last line by ensuring the next line in blank line = gro_file.readline() if line: msg = ( "Incorrect number of lines in input file. Based on the " "number in the second line of the file, {} rows of atoms " "were expected, but at least one more was found." ) raise ValueError(msg.format(n_atoms)) return top
[docs] @saves_as(".gro") def write_gro( top: Topology, filename: Union[str, Path], n_decimals: int = 3, shift_coord: bool = False, ) -> None: """Write a :class:`~gmso.Topology` to a Gromos87 (GRO) file. Parameters ---------- top : gmso.Topology Topology to write. filename : str or pathlib.Path Destination file path. n_decimals : int, optional, default=3 Number of decimal places to use for coordinate values. shift_coord : bool, optional, default=False When ``True``, shift all coordinates so that the minimum position in each dimension is zero. Useful for visualisation; not required by the GRO format. Notes ----- * Velocities are not written. * Residue/resid indices cycle back at 99 999 to comply with the fixed-width GRO column format. """ pos_array = np.ndarray.copy(top.positions) if shift_coord: pos_array = _validate_positions(pos_array) with open(filename, "w") as out_file: out_file.write( "{} written by GMSO {} at {}\n".format( top.name if top.name is not None else "", gmso.__version__, str(datetime.datetime.now()), ) ) out_file.write("{:d}\n".format(top.n_sites)) out_file.write(_prepare_atoms(top, pos_array, n_decimals)) out_file.write(_prepare_box(top))
